The internet goes wild after Trump's 'If I win' pledge
Donald Trump almost said the right thing. Almost.
Trump made a bold and dangerous statement at the final presidential debate on Wednesday night, stating that he may not accept the results of the election. The Republican nominee has a history of believing in conspiracy theories, claiming that everything from the debates, to the election and even the Emmys are rigged.

During a speech on Thursday, it appeared as if Trump were going to announce that he would accept the terms of the election. Instead, Trump said he would accept the terms of the election "if I win."
